One Student at Hwasunseo A High School Confirmed Positive... Jeonnam Case No. 1533
[Hwasun=Asia Economy Honam Reporting Headquarters Reporter Kim Ji-woon] One student from A High School in Hwasun-gun, Jeollanam-do, has tested positive for COVID-19.
According to the county on the 9th, the confirmed case classified as Jeonnam 1533 (Hwasun 86) was finally confirmed positive during a full inspection of 59 self-quarantined individuals at A High School the previous day.
The confirmed case is a classmate of Jeonnam 1510 (Hwasun 83) and Jeonnam 1512 (Hwasun 84), who were confirmed positive on the 5th.
All four family members of Jeonnam 1533 tested negative in diagnostic tests conducted on the 7th.
Jeonnam 1533 was confirmed positive during self-quarantine and has no local movement history. The county has isolated and hospitalized the confirmed case at Gangjin Medical Center.
As a preemptive measure, the county conducts full inspections every three days for those in self-quarantine.
Among the total 143 self-quarantined individuals related to A High School, 59 are self-quarantining in Hwasun.
Since Jeonnam 1496 was confirmed positive on the 4th, 10 confirmed cases have occurred in Hwasun up to the previous day.
